HOW MANY VOLVO 240 SE ARE LEFT?

There are 169 VOLVO 240 SE left on the road in the UK (i.e. with valid road tax). There are a further 204 VOLVO 240 SE that are currently SORNED.

The total number of VOLVO 240 SE was highest during 1999 Q4 (2,292). The number taxed topped out in 1999 Q4 and the total SORNed was at its maximum during 2024 Q4.

Since the total peaked, some 1,919 (84%) VOLVO 240 SE have been scrapped or exported.

During 2022 Q4 the number of VOLVO 240 SE that were off the road (SORN) exceeded the number that were licensed for the first time. This could indicate the owners are reluctant to sell or scrap their car as they view them as a potential future classic.

In the last 10 years the total number of VOLVO 240 SE has fallen by 106. Licensed models have fallen by 179 and the SORNed total has increased by 73.

The 5 year trend shows a total decline of 36 VOLVO 240 SE models. Taxed models have declined by 53 and the SORNed total has increased by 17.

55% of the remaining 373 VOLVO 240 SE in the UK are currently off the road.
